Three-hour downtown parking limit in downtown Rome returns Monday

Sunday, Apr. 30, 2023–8:10 p.m.

-News Release-

The Rome Downtown Development Authority finished the parking study in the downtown area this weekend. 

Beginning Monday, May 1, the 3-hour parking limit for on-street parking will be reinstated.

The public parking decks and lots will continue to be monitored as usual and will require either a permit or vehicle registration upon arrival.

The goal of the parking study was to track consumer behavior and spending trends. 

The DDA would like to thank the downtown businesses and consumers for their cooperation during the past two months.

Through this in-house study, imperative data was gathered at no extra cost.

There will be no immediate changes to the current parking regulations following this study; however, the results will help the DDA navigate future planning decisions for parking.
